Importance of Rehabilitation

Rehabilitation plays a crucial role in addressing painkiller addiction. It assists individuals in safely detoxing from opioids, reducing withdrawal symptoms. Comprehensive programs offer therapeutic support, counseling, and education about addiction. Engaging in rehab increases the likelihood of sustained recovery, allowing individuals to regain control over their lives and manage chronic pain effectively without reliance on addictive substances.

Types of Painkiller Addictions

Painkiller addictions in Virginia Beach commonly include dependencies on prescription drugs such as oxycodone, hydrocodone, and fentanyl. Various factors contribute to these addictions, including long-term prescribing for pain management, misuse of medications, and the development of tolerance. Understanding the specific type of addiction helps tailored treatment approaches.

Behavioral Therapies

Behavioral therapies focus on modifying harmful attitudes and behaviors associated with addiction. Common therapeutic techniques include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), which helps individuals understand the relationship between thoughts, emotions, and actions, and Motivational Interviewing, which fosters motivation for change. Facilities like Tidewater Behavioral Health provide these evidence-based therapies in both individual and group settings, enhancing recovery outcomes. Patients gain skills to manage cravings and develop healthier coping mechanisms.

Medication-Assisted Treatment

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) combines behavioral therapies with medications to reduce cravings and withdrawal symptoms. Medications such as buprenorphine and methadone help stabilize recovery by blocking the effects of opioids and easing the detoxification process. Local centers, including The Healing Place, offer MAT programs under the supervision of healthcare professionals, ensuring that individuals receive appropriate support. This integrated approach addresses both the physical and psychological aspects of addiction, promoting a more sustainable recovery.
